πŸ₯˜ Ingredients

10 items
  • 1 sheet Refrigerated pie crust
  • 6 pieces Large eggs
  • 0.5 cups Milk
  • 1 cups Shredded cheddar cheese
  • 0.75 cups Cooked and crumbled bacon
  • 0.5 cups Diced bell peppers
  • 0.25 cups Chopped green onions
  • 0.5 teaspoons Salt
  • 0.25 teaspoons Black pepper
  • 0.25 teaspoons Paprika (optional)
πŸ’‘
Pro Tip: Read through all ingredients before starting to cook!

πŸ“ Instructions

8 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 375Β°F (190Β°C).

2

Roll out the refrigerated pie crust and press it into a 9-inch pie dish. Trim any excess crust hanging over the edges, crimping the edges if desired for decoration.

3

In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the eggs and milk until fully combined and slightly frothy.

4

Add the shredded cheddar cheese, cooked and crumbled bacon, diced bell peppers, chopped green onions, salt, black pepper, and paprika (if using) to the egg mixture. Stir well to evenly distribute the ingredients.

5

Pour the egg mixture into the prepared pie crust, spreading it out evenly with a spatula.

6

Place the pie dish on the center rack of the preheated oven. Bake for 30-35 minutes, or until the center of the pie is set and no longer jiggles when gently shaken.

7

Remove the breakfast pie from the oven and let it cool for 5-10 minutes before slicing.

8

Cut the pie into slices and serve warm. Enjoy!

Nutrition Facts

1 serving (145.5g)
Calories
326
% Daily Value*
Total Fat 23.0 g 29%
Saturated Fat 10.0 g 50%
Polyunsaturated Fat 0.0 g
Cholesterol 224 mg 75%
Sodium 866 mg 38%
Total Carbohydrate 12.1 g 4%
Dietary Fiber 0.6 g 2%
Total Sugars 2.6 g
Protein 18.9 g 38%
Vitamin D 1.5 mcg 7%
Calcium 191 mg 15%
Iron 1.6 mg 9%
Potassium 250 mg 5%

*The % Daily Value tells you how much a nutrient in a serving of food contributes to a daily diet. 2,000 calories a day is used for general nutrition advice.
